Add a cup of cooked lentils to each chicken and rice meal, it'll get you carbs and fibre. 230 calories, 18g protein, 40 grams carbs, and 16 grams fibre per cup0

The way you have it set up, you're getting 54% carbs, 24% protein and 22% fat. That seems fairly reasonable, although the fat seems a little low. You're never going to hit your macro goals or your calories eating only chicken and rice, though. Bulking is a long-term project, and I'm going to guess you'd last a week, maybe two at the outside, before you decide you never ever want to see another d@mn piece of chicken in your life.
Just eat food. Milk, pizza, ice cream, peanut butter, whatever -- unless you have an underlying medical condition, you're allowed to eat anything you want on a bulk. Try to sneak in a fruit and a vegetable every once in awhile too. Scurvy ain't pretty.0 -
